Moment of a force Meaning, Definition & Usage

Definitions
  1. . (Mech.) (a) With respect to a point, the product of the intensity of the force into the perpendicular distance from the point to the line of direction of the force . (b) With respect to a line, the product of that component of the force which is perpendicular to the plane passing through the line and the point of application of the force, into the shortest distance between the line and this point . (c) With respect to a plane that is parallel to the force, the product of the force into the perpendicular distance of its point of application from the plane.
